Swiggy Listing: Brands Join Zomato’s Congratulatory Post in Creative Celebration!

Zomato’s congratulatory post for Swiggy’s big stock market debut has become a PR hotspot, drawing creative responses from top brands!

After Swiggy's listing on the Bombay Stock Exchange, Zomato took to Instagram to congratulate its rival with a sweet caption: "You and I... In this beautiful world."

But the story didn’t end there—brands joined in, adding their own witty twists!

Matrimonial website Bharat Matrimony chimed in, calling it "Bharat ka naya couple goals."

And its competitor, Anupam Mittal-led Shaadi dot com wrote, 'Iss jodi ko kisi ki nazar na lage'

While matrimonial websites gave the ‘couple’ spin to the Zomato, Swiggy story, some other websites compared the duo to buddies.

Shemaroo, the production house behind the superhit comedy film Welcome compared Swiggy and Zomato with its iconic characters Uday and Majnu.

And hotel chain operator Oyo said, "Do bhai dono tabahi."

Vicks, the American brand famous for its decongestant, wrote, 'Is dosti me no khich khich'

And going a step further, beauty product brand Nykaa said, 'Applying a kala teeka to protect the besties'

Apparel and fashion brands also joined the bandwagon, with Reliance Retail’s Ajio adding, "And here we thought Jordans were the best pair out there."

And Bewakoof? They offered: "Iss dosti pe na lage koi bhi dirt. Bolo kya chahiye, hoodie ya sweatshirt?"

Also pitching in, McDonald’s said it was ready to celebrate with McFlurries. While payments major Paytm promised to pay for the celebratory cake on the occasion of Swiggy’s listing.

The list of comments on the post is endless, and it has certainly earned Zomato quite a few brownie points!
